Best San Ysidro Public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 7 public schools serving 3,822 students in San Ysidro, CA (there are , serving 441 private students). 90% of all K-12 students in San Ysidro, CA are educated in public schools (compared to the CA state average of 90%).
The top ranked public schools in San Ysidro, CA are Vista Del Mar, Sunset Elementary School and San Ysidro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
San Ysidro, CA public schools have an average math proficiency score of 18% (versus the California public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 28% (versus the 47% statewide average). Schools in San Ysidro have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of California public schools.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
